Aggies even record at 5-5

Thursday, December 15, 2005

CURTIS -- The Nebraska College of Technical Agriculture men's basketball team evened its record at 5-5 just in time for the Holiday Break.

On Tuesday night the team downed the Western Nebraska UNK Club Team 110-87. The Aggies led the UNK Club Team at halftime 54-42.

Mike Lampman and B.J. Luke took the scoring honors for the evening with 32 and 31 points.

Matt Klima added 16 and Andrew McKenzie put in 10 to help the cause. Klima also had 14 rebounds. The Aggies hit 45 percent from the field and 88 percent from the line.

"The team has an optimistic look for the second semester," said NCTA coach Del Van Der Werff.

The Aggies will be idle until Jan. 11 when they make a two-day road trip to LaGrange, Colo., and Scottsbluff.

At LaGrange, the Aggies will play Frontier College and at Scottsbluff they will play Summit College.
